just watched the LEIC - MONTP match.
Pretty fkn entertaining stuff !

Gorgodze's try was hilarious !!
Toby Flood looked great.
MP's pack was great against a formidable Tigers pack. Held up in the scrum too, except for that couple of huge pushes from the Tigers, big statement.
MP's defense looked highly problematic. Goneva to Tom Youngs on the try they didn't count, Tigers were 4 on 1. And credit to the Leiceister for those 3 big tries early in the game, but some lazy-ass defense there, surprising..

Pélissié looked good in the game, but 2 easy penalties missed...costly and just not up to par with the rest of his qualities.
Match FULL of attacking and threatening from both sides. Really felt like MP were attacking in the Tigers' 22 and you'd blink and a second later you'd see the Tigers in the MP 22.
SUUUUUCH a shame that forward pass from Pélissié at the 70th for the Nagusa try.

TD with two crappy restart kicks. A magnificent talent, totally unique, but still with the occasional fkup
And what an amazingly ****ty ending for MP with Nagusa dropping the ball on restart and that dude kicking the drop in !

The Tigers had great impact at the breakdown, but MP still committed some unforgivable mistakes on defense, and repeated them...they actually easily had the potential to win this on the road. A shame...but "ifs" aren't worth anything. Tigers with a nice home win, period.
